### Step 4: Verify cron drift table

After migrating the Quillbarrow scheduler, confirm the drift-tracking table carried over. Row counts must match pre-migration snapshot. If drift entries are missing, rerun the backfill script before enabling the new cron host. Do not skip this check. To inspect the table, connect using the string below.

database URL for bahop-yagep: mssql://sildor_svc:35ha7jz@db-fb6d.nelvrodyn.example:5432/casath

## Deployment

The Larkwire gateway has a known websocket reconnect bug: after a deploy, clients can enter a reconnect storm if the backoff ceiling is set too low. On-call: always deploy with rolling restarts and verify the reconnect settings before draining nodes, or you'll see connection churn within minutes. The values the gateway must boot with in production are listed below.

config for tagug-tajep:
[fenmir]
host = fenmir.qorvelsys.internal
user = fenmir_svc
database = fenmir_prod

**Q: Why do humidity readings drift in the Verdura controller?**

Sensor drift of up to 3% per month is expected on the VH-2 probes; the controller auto-calibrates weekly against the reference node. Releases should not block on drift under that threshold. If drift exceeds 3% after calibration, report it to the firmware lead.

alerts address for kafof-bagag: kasael@olvarqdyn.corp